Welsh Fire were formed in 2019, and played their first Hundred match in the 2021 season of The Hundred against Northern Superchargers for both the Men's side and the Women's side. Hundred matches are classed as Twenty20 matches and so have Twenty20 status or Women's Twenty20 status. The players in this list have all played at least one Hundred match for the Welsh Fire Men's or Women's side. [1] [2]
Players are listed in order of appearance, where players made their debut in the same match, they are ordered by batting order. Players in Bold were overseas players for the Welsh Fire.

Luke Jack Fletcher is an English cricketer who bats right-handed and bowls right-arm medium-fast. He has played for Nottinghamshire since 2008, with loan spells at Derbyshire and Surrey. In franchise cricket, he has played for Wellington Firebirds and Welsh Fire., Fletcher was voted the County Championship Player of the Year in 2021.
Alexandra Hartley is an English former cricketer who played as a left-arm orthodox spin bowler. Between 2016 and 2019, she appeared in 28 One Day Internationals and four Twenty20 Internationals for England, and was part of the side that won the 2017 World Cup. She played domestic cricket for Lancashire, Middlesex, Surrey Stars, Lancashire Thunder, North West Thunder, Manchester Originals and Welsh Fire in England, as well as Tasmania and Hobart Hurricanes in Australia.
The Hundred is a 100-ball cricket tournament involving teams in major cities across England and Wales run by the England and Wales Cricket Board (ECB) which took place for the first time in 2021.
Northern Superchargers are a franchise 100-ball cricket side based in the English city of Leeds. The team represents the areas of North East England and Yorkshire in The Hundred competition, which first took place during the 2021 English and Welsh cricket season. Both sides play at Headingley Cricket Ground.
Fritha Mary Kie "Fi" Morris is an English cricketer who currently plays for Lancashire, North West Thunder and Manchester Originals. An all-rounder, she is a right-arm off break bowler and right-handed batter. She has previously played for Oxfordshire, Gloucestershire, Berkshire, Hampshire, Southern Vipers, Western Storm, Southern Brave and Welsh Fire.
Georgia May Hennessy is an English former cricketer who played as an all-rounder, batting right-handed and bowling right-arm medium. She played for Worcestershire, Warwickshire, Devon, Somerset, Wales, Western Storm and Welsh Fire.
Lauren Louise Filer is an English cricketer who currently plays for Somerset, Western Storm and London Spirit. She plays as a right-arm medium bowler. She has previously played for Welsh Fire.
Claire Louise Nicholas is a Welsh cricketer who currently plays for Wales, Western Storm and Welsh Fire. She plays as a right-arm off break bowler. She won two Women's Cricket Super Leagues with Western Storm, in 2017 and 2019.
Alice Jessamy Macleod is an English cricketer who currently plays for Berkshire and Sunrisers. An all-rounder, she is a right-handed batter and right-arm off break bowler. She previously played for Southern Vipers and Western Storm in the Women's Cricket Super League and Welsh Fire in The Hundred.
Georgia Katie Davis is an English cricketer who currently plays for Warwickshire, Central Sparks and Welsh Fire. She plays as a right-arm off break bowler. She previously played for Yorkshire Diamonds in the Women's Cricket Super League and Trent Rockets in The Hundred.
Ella May McCaughan is an English cricketer who currently plays for Sussex, Southern Vipers and Welsh Fire. She plays as a right-handed batter.
Emily Lauren Windsor is an English cricketer who currently plays for Hampshire, Southern Vipers and Welsh Fire. She primarily plays as a right-handed batter, whilst also bowling right-arm medium. She has previously played for Lightning, Trent Rockets and Oval Invincibles.
Hannah Louise Baker is an English cricketer who currently plays for Warwickshire, Central Sparks and Birmingham Phoenix. She plays as a right-arm leg break bowler. She previously played for Worcestershire and Welsh Fire.
